Efficacy and Safety Trial of Rimegepant for Migraine Prevention in Adults
NCT03732638 · View on ClinicalTrials.gov ↗
Study Summary
The purpose of this is study is to compare the efficacy of BHV-3000 (rimegepant) to placebo as a preventive treatment for migraine, as measured by the reduction in the number of migraine days per month.
Conditions Studied
Interventions
- DRUG Placebo
- DRUG Rimegepant

Trial Details
| Field | Value |
|---|---|
| Enrollment Target | 1,590 participants |
| Start Date | 2018-11-14 |
| Est. Completion | 2021-02-02 |
| Phase | Phase 2 |
